As far as i see you should update 828026 after WMP9_MM2.exe as this must update Mp9.It seems that you are mistyping some parameters for 2 updates.Check type of the updates and be sure you are not making a mistake

e.g. instead of /q:a /r:n you enter /q /n /z /o
